This comprehensive training provides managers with the essential knowledge and skills to support residents with Alzheimer’s disease and related disorders in assisted living facilities. Topics include understanding the progression of Alzheimer’s, managing common behaviors, providing person-centered care, effective communication techniques, supporting activities of daily living (ADLs), and assessments. Caregivers will learn practical strategies to enhance residents’ quality of life while ensuring safety, dignity, and regulatory compliance.
